Humulus
Humulus,通常称为蛇麻花,是一种传统上与啤酒酿造相关的植物。尽管其在传统医学中的使用尚未广泛记录,但在各种研究中显示出潜在的好处。科学证据表明,存在于Humulus lupulus中的xanthohumol可能通过减少次级胆酸和增加IL-10水平来改善克罗恩病的症状。此外,Humulus提取物已在动物模型中表现出对肾损伤的保护作用,这可能是由于其抗氧化性质。Humulus scandens已被证明具有抑制非小细胞肺癌生长和转移的潜力,通过抑制PI3K/Akt途径。然而,目前没有记录到与这种植物相关的重大安全问题或药物相互作用。

科学怎么说
- Humulus lupulus 提取物显著降低了四氯化碳诱导的肾毒性大鼠血清尿素、肌酐和尿酸水平以及肾脏 MDA 含量,同时增加了 TAC、CAT、SOD 和 GPx 活性。
- 研究发现大麦花粉株与细菌和鸡细胞之间的相互作用模式存在差异,观察到一些累加性和协同性效应。
- 攀缘蛇麻子抑制了非小细胞肺癌的生长和转移,通过抑制PI3K/Akt途径。
- 啤酒花作为不同动物种类的饲料添加剂显示出不同的效果,既有某些益处但也存在剂量依赖性的不良影响。
- 补充香浓胡莫酚与次级胆酸减少和IL-10增加相关,可能改善克罗恩病患者的症状。
- GWAS 没有鉴定出显著的 SNP,但发现了几个候选位点,包括一个与细胞壁相关的激酶,用于抵抗蛇形枯萎病在啤酒花中的发生。
